Update Polymer and pull in iron-list
[chromium-blink-merge.git] / third_party / polymer / v1_0 / components-chromium / neon-animation / neon-shared-element-animatable-behavior-extracted.js
blob19fe4988c1a6893cb89c40ecd7900ce7b53de72c
3   /**
4    * Use `Polymer.NeonSharedElementAnimatableBehavior` to implement elements containing shared element
5    * animations.
6    * @polymerBehavior Polymer.NeonSharedElementAnimatableBehavior
7    */
8   Polymer.NeonSharedElementAnimatableBehaviorImpl = {
10     properties: {
12       /**
13        * A map of shared element id to node.
14        */
15       sharedElements: {
16         type: Object,
17         value: {}
18       }
20     }
22   };
24   /** @polymerBehavior Polymer.NeonSharedElementAnimatableBehavior */
25   Polymer.NeonSharedElementAnimatableBehavior = [
26     Polymer.NeonAnimatableBehavior,
27     Polymer.NeonSharedElementAnimatableBehaviorImpl
28   ];